The Return of Warm Wood Tones
For years, white and grey cooking areas controlled design patterns, using a tidy and innovative aesthetic. While these combinations still have their location, home owners are inclining rich, warm wood tones that bring depth and character back into the kitchen. Cabinets in walnut, cherry, and oak is gaining back appeal, including a natural and classic feeling to the room. These natural environments develop a feeling of heat that contrasts perfectly with modern appliances and fixtures, making the kitchen feel welcoming and lived-in.
Traditional Cabinet Styles: The Charm of Traditional Craftsmanship
Shaker-style cupboards, beadboard details, and detailed moldings are resurfacing as favored options in cooking area restorations. Homeowners appreciate the craftsmanship and character that typical cupboard designs supply. The simplicity of shaker cabinets makes them flexible, matching well with both modern and vintage-inspired decor. Glass-front cupboards are likewise seeing a resurgence, providing a classy method to showcase treasured dishware and glassware while adding an open, airy feel to the cooking area.
Vintage-Inspired Backsplashes That Steal the Show
Backsplashes have constantly played a substantial role in kitchen design, and currently, they're ending up being a centerpiece once more. Traditional metro ceramic tiles, especially in a little irregular or handmade variations, bring a touch of old-world appeal while maintaining a classic charm. Patterned ceramic tiles, evocative European kitchen areas, are an additional preferred selection. These styles add individuality and a feeling of virtuosity, changing a normal kitchen wall surface into a striking function.
Reviving the Butcher Block Countertop
While rock counter tops like quartz and granite have been favored for their toughness, many homeowners are uncovering the appeal and capability of butcher block counter tops. The warmth of wood kitchen counters not just boosts a classic kitchen visual however also provides a functional surface for meal preparation. Whether made use of as a full kitchen counter or as an accent on a kitchen area island, butcher block surfaces bring a sense of rustic beauty and capability to any kind of room.
Statement Lighting with a Nostalgic Twist
Lighting is crucial in producing setting, and vintage-inspired components are taking spotlight in classic kitchen designs. Pendant lights with aged brass, wrought iron, or glass tones evocative early 20th-century styles are rebounding. Extra-large fixtures and industrial-style illumination include personality and enhance the traditional look. Whether you prefer a cozy, dim radiance or bright task illumination, the ideal components can boost the general visual while improving capability.
The Comeback of Farmhouse Sinks and Bridge Faucets
Couple of elements stimulate classic kitchen design fairly like the farmhouse sink. Deep, apron-front sinks are not just aesthetically enticing yet also very practical, accommodating huge pots and pans effortlessly. Paired with bridge taps, which feature a timeless, exposed-plumbing appearance, these sinks contribute to the quaint charm that many homeowners are yearning. The mix of these fixtures mixes history with contemporary convenience, making them an essential for anyone aiming to revive a classic kitchen visual.
Vintage-Inspired Appliances: Modern Functionality Meets Nostalgic Appeal
While stainless steel home appliances continue to be a staple in contemporary cooking areas, many homeowners are drawn to vintage-inspired styles that mix seamlessly with traditional style. Retro-style refrigerators, ovens with traditional handles and dials, and range hoods with elaborate detailing add an one-of-a-kind charm to the area. These devices supply modern effectiveness while preserving the aesthetic allure of bygone eras, enabling house owners to enjoy the best of both worlds.
Comfortable and Inviting Kitchen Dining Areas
The idea of an eat-in kitchen area is returning as home owners welcome the heat of common dishes and informal celebrations. Dining room with integrated seating, farmhouse tables, and upholstered chairs produce a relaxing and welcoming environment. Whether it's a traditional wooden table or a vintage-inspired banquette, these spaces encourage connection and convenience, enhancing the concept of the kitchen area as the heart of the home.
